What makes the Honda Jazz a popular car choice?

The Honda Jazz is known for its compact size, fuel efficiency, and flexible interior space. Its Magic Seat system allows multiple seating configurations, making it practical for city driving and small families. Reliability and low maintenance costs also contribute to its strong reputation among drivers.

Do you still get your period when pregnant?

No, true menstrual periods do not occur during pregnancy because ovulation stops and the uterine lining is maintained. However, some women experience light bleeding or spotting, which can be mistaken for a period. It’s important to consult a healthcare provider for any bleeding during pregnancy.
